Nightfill is the scheduler for nightly backfills at Corvasse Labs. Jobs run 02:00–05:00 from the Harrowgate cron host; failures page on-call directly. Retry once, then check upstream Lanternfeed extracts before escalating. Never kill a job mid-compaction. If the scheduler's state store locks after repeated failures, unseal it to resume; the unseal passphrase is given below.

unlock words, tafog-faduf: ulaath-druwyn

# Build Provenance: Incremental Rebuilds on Mosswire

Quick primer: Mosswire only rebuilds pages whose content hash changed, so "why didn't my page update?" usually means the source hash matched. Every incremental run writes a provenance record — which inputs, which template version, which cache entries it reused. If output looks stale, don't nuke the cache first; check the provenance log. Each record is keyed by the token that appears below.

build token for fafof-tageg: htk21_f30a3062ec5a0972b3bbf

Hi team,

Before I hand off the 3.2 release, please note the humidity sensor drift reported on Verdana controllers in the Elmbrook trial site. Drift exceeds 4% after roughly ten days of continuous operation; firmware 3.2.1 adds an automatic recalibration cycle every 72 hours. Support should advise growers to install 3.2.1 and trigger a manual recalibration once. The hotfix bundle must be verified before distribution, so I'm including the signing key used for the 3.2.1 packages below.

release key, fahof-yagap: bky3_m5d